Entain is using AI to improve equality and responsible gambling
With the help of artificial intelligence (AI), Entain, a well-known gaming operator, is looking to plant a flag with new initiatives to increase sustainability. Entain Sustain was an idea that demonstrates the company’s commitment to ESG, as evidenced by its charitable causes, its focus on equality and harm prevention.
During this event, different stakeholders discussed topics ranging from sports betting, investor relations and the evolving approach to consumer protection. Undoubtedly, the announcement that caught the attention of participants was the launch of Entrain, a technology and diversity program that follows the company’s commitment to invest millions of dollars in ESG initiatives over the next five years by 2020. As if that wasn’t enough, the operator also announced the launch of demonstrations of its Advanced Responsibility and Care (ARC) technology, which relies on AI to reduce harm levels exponentially.
With this well-defined goal, Entain aims to positively impact millions of people by 2030 across all underrepresented groups in the markets in which it operates. “We want to increase access to technology and we want to increase diversity, especially within the tech community,” CEO Jette Nygaard-Andersen explained, “Entrain will involve us in exciting new partnerships as varied as Young Gamers and Gamblers Education Trust [YGAM] and the University of Nevada at Las Vegas [UNLV].”
